Output 180a3379bf903fc59c3d0fa40c8fc7bde60ab96c63aefc0bae0a2efdd6eb3ecc:1

value
6778153
script pubkey
OP_0 OP_PUSHBYTES_20 270b4377a6163935c93f5212e71fd196115752f6
address
ltc1qyu95xaaxzcuntjfl2gfww873jcg4w5hkxc8jvm
transaction
180a3379bf903fc59c3d0fa40c8fc7bde60ab96c63aefc0bae0a2efdd6eb3ecc
spent
true